AWS Outposts: The Complete Guide to Hybrid Cloud Services (2026)
Table of Contents What Is AWS Outposts? AWS Outposts is a fully managed hybrid cloud service from Amazon Web Services that brings AWS tools, services, and infrastructure directly to your on-premises data center, colocation space, or edge location.
